Abel Resino has taken the reins at struggling Granada CF until the end of the season following the dismissal of coach Fabri González.
The 51-year-old Resino replaces Fabri, who led Granada into the Liga with successive promotions but was relieved of his duties after a run of four defeats in five games left them third bottom. Resino's coaching career has taken in spells at CF Ciudad de Murcia, Levante UD, CD Castellón, a brief stint at Club Atlético de Madrid in 2009, and Real Valladolid CF.
A former Atlético goalkeeper, Resino spent 13 years at the Vicente Calderón where he set the current Liga record for most minutes without conceding a goal – 1,275. His first task at Granada will be a trip to Real Betis Balompié on Sunday.
